Cloud Computing as the Engine Behind AI Growth

AI workloads demand enormous resources—processing power, storage, and high-speed networking. Cloud computing meets these demands by offering:

  • On-demand high-performance computing

  • Scalable storage for big data

  • Specialized hardware such as GPUs and TPUs

  • Global infrastructure for real-time AI services

Without cloud computing, AI development would remain limited to a small number of well-funded organizations.


AI-as-a-Service: Lowering the Barrier to Innovation

One of the most significant shifts in recent years is the rise of AI-as-a-Service on cloud platforms. Businesses no longer need to build AI systems from scratch.

Cloud providers now offer:

  • Pre-trained machine learning models

  • Natural language processing and computer vision APIs

  • Automated machine learning tools

  • Scalable AI deployment environments

This approach enables companies of all sizes to integrate AI into products and operations quickly.


Real-World Use Cases of Cloud AI

The combination of cloud computing and AI is already transforming industries:

  • Retail: Personalized recommendations and demand forecasting

  • Finance: Fraud detection and risk analysis

  • Healthcare: Medical imaging and predictive diagnostics

  • Manufacturing: Predictive maintenance and quality control

In each case, cloud-based AI allows organizations to move from reactive decision-making to proactive intelligence.


Data: The Fuel for Cloud-Based AI

AI is only as powerful as the data it learns from. Cloud computing provides centralized, secure, and scalable data environments that enable:

  • Real-time data processing

  • Integration from multiple data sources

  • Advanced analytics and visualization

  • Secure data governance and compliance

By combining cloud data platforms with AI, businesses unlock deeper insights and faster innovation.


Security and Ethics in Cloud AI

As AI adoption grows, so do concerns around data privacy, security, and ethical use. Cloud providers are increasingly embedding responsible AI frameworks into their platforms.

Key focus areas include:

  • Data privacy and access control

  • Transparent AI models

  • Bias detection and mitigation

  • Compliance with global regulations

Responsible AI development is becoming a core requirement, not an afterthought.
